Commercial fire restoration services involve a comprehensive process to repair and restore properties damaged by fire. When a fire occurs, it can leave behind not only visible flames and smoke damage but also lingering odors, soot deposits, and structural harm. Professional restoration teams assess the extent of the damage, then develop a tailored plan to clean, repair, and restore the affected areas. This may include removing debris, cleaning surfaces, restoring or replacing damaged building materials, and addressing any issues that could compromise the safety or stability of the property.

These services help solve a range of problems caused by fire incidents. Smoke and soot can settle into walls, ceilings, and HVAC systems, creating persistent odors and health concerns. Water used to extinguish the fire can also lead to water damage and mold growth if not properly managed. Additionally, structural elements may become weakened or compromised, requiring repair or reinforcement. Commercial fire restoration aims to eliminate these hazards, restore the property's integrity, and prepare it for safe occupancy or use once again.

What is commercial fire restoration? Commercial fire restoration involves cleaning, repairing, and restoring business properties damaged by fire, smoke, and water to their pre-loss condition with the help of local contractors.

How do local contractors handle smoke damage in commercial spaces? Local service providers use specialized cleaning techniques and equipment to remove smoke residues and odors from surfaces, furnishings, and HVAC systems.

What steps are involved in restoring a commercial building after a fire? Restoration typically includes debris removal, structural repairs, smoke and soot cleaning, water extraction, and deodorization, performed by experienced local contractors.

Can commercial fire restoration services help with water damage caused by firefighting efforts? Yes, local fire damage restoration professionals address water extraction, drying, and mold prevention to ensure the property is fully restored.

What types of businesses can benefit from fire restoration services? A wide range of commercial properties, including offices, retail stores, restaurants, and warehouses, can receive tailored fire damage restoration from local service providers.
